Creative thinking skill has an important position in preparing initiative and productive generations. Someone is creative when they have more organised actions, have mature innovative plans and can consider the impact or other problems that will arise. This study aimed to investigate the effectiveness of Problem-Based Learning (PBL) combined with Think Talk Write (TTW) by using a Biology Electronic Module (BEM) to promote students' creative thinking skills. This study is a pre-experimental design using a group pretest-posttest design. The study participants consisted of 33 students in the tenth grade in the Natural Science Program of SMAN 6 Barru, South Sulawesi - Indonesia. Essay tests were used to measure the students' creative thinking skills. The results of the tests were measured by using the n-gain test. The value of the pretest was 55.32, and the value of the posttest was 75.30. The result of the n-gain test was 0.43. It means that it is in the medium criteria. This study's finding showed that PBL combined with TTW effectively promoted students' creative thinking skills. © 2024 Author(s).
